Output 75d9e463674ed2c6b3faaf15022e42426dbc25cfbdf0d3c75e52d8cd9ef9cc22:3

value
5862858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ab72952874e4a9ef4353bc29f7262194a9f0e2a OP_EQUAL
address
373UXwwvDJwfxm4Mio4AYpBvfiRW4JYqqs
transaction
75d9e463674ed2c6b3faaf15022e42426dbc25cfbdf0d3c75e52d8cd9ef9cc22
spent
true